Regional Sponsored Migration Scheme (RSMS)

 

The Regionally Sponsored Migration Scheme (RSMS) is designed to assist regional employers who are unable to find skilled Australian workers to fill vacancies in their workforce. Employers who cannot find Australian workers are able to recruit skilled workers they need from outside Australia or from temporary visa holders who are currently living and working in Australia. Employers applying for RSMS must be able to prove they have tried and been unsuccessful in filling vacancies with Australian workers.

Regional Development Australia – Mid North Coast (RDA-MNC) is the Regional Certifying Body authorized to provide certification of employer sponsored visa applications under the Regional Sponsored Migration Scheme (RSMS) on the Mid North Coast of NSW.
 

The Mid North Coast covers the local government areas of Greater Taree, Port Macquarie Hastings, Kempsey, Nambucca, Bellingen and Coffs Harbour councils and Lord Howe Island.
 

The role of a Regional Certifying Body (RCB) is to assess migration applications for the Regional Sponsored Migration Scheme, through knowledge of the local labour market, before it is submitted to the Department of Immigration and Citizenship (DIAC) for approval. The only type of migration application dealt with by RDA-MNC is the Regional Sponsored Migration Scheme. RDA-MNC is unable to provide advice on general migration matters outside the scope of the RSMS scheme.
 

The employer is required to be the nominating business on the RSMS application.

 
 
To be eligible for RSMS the employer needs to meet the following criteria:

  • Does the nominating business provide employment within the Mid North Coast?
  • Is the employer lawfully and actively operating the business?
  • Is there a genuine need for the nominated position within the business?
  • Will the business provide full-time employment for at least two years once the visa has been granted?
  • Does the nominated position involve work which requires a person with at least a diploma qualification?
  • Will wage rates be in line with lawful industrial relations requirements? (These can be found on the website http://www.fairwork.gov.au)

 

 

Supporting Documentation

It is necessary to provide evidence to support these requirements when lodging applications. All documents should be certified photocopies of originals. Documents to be lodged are:

     

    Employer nomination form, DIAC Form 1054
    Business registration documentation
    Job description demonstrating need for minimum qualification of a diploma
    Employment contract for minimum of 2 years
    Evidence of employer’s financial stability and capacity to employ ie. Profit and Loss Statement and Balance Sheet
    Evidence of job advertising or letter from your employment agency verifying their inability to find suitable candidates for you
    Certified copy of nominee’s Passport
    Payment of the processing application fee of $500.00

     

    After processing the application RDA-MNC will return all documentation to the applicant for lodging with the Department of Immigration and Citizenship at GPO Box 9984 Sydney 2001. Certification by RDA-MNC does not guarantee that the nomination will be approved by the department.

     

Skill Matching Database
 
Employers having trouble filling positions may also want to check the skills matching database. This database provides the educational, employment and other details of overseas skilled workers for consideration by employers who can’t meet their requirements from the local workforce. There is free access for employers and businesses via the Internet at http://www.immi.gov.au/skills/ The database can be used to sponsor skilled migration applicants under the Regional Sponsored Migrations Scheme.

Process of Sponsorship Application
 
Applications take up to three (3) weeks to process and the fee to paid with the application is $500.00
